The daughter of James Halstead and Elizabeth (Teed/Tidd/Tid), she and Richard were married in Clifton Park on 4 Sep 1791. They were the parents of: Elizabeth, wife of Joshua Adee; Daniel, who married Elizabeth Jerome; William, now married Charlotte Johnson; Richard, who married Mary "Polly" Wilcox and removed to what became Petersburg in Monroe Co., MI; James, who married Susan Squires; John, who married Jane Blakely; Susan, wife of Isaac Squires; Sarah, wife of John D. Blakely; and Jerusha, wife of Moses Tallman.

Susannah died very suddenly while seated at the breakfast table. She had seemed in her usual good health and spirits.
